The 4-Letter Word that Gives Moms More Patience

Summary by iMOM
I wake up many days vowing to practice patience with my kids. For me, that word “practice” takes the pressure off operating at an expert level and gives me the grace to recognize I’m a work in progress. Motherhood stretches us thin, and patience often feels like the first thing to go. That’s why I love a simple tool called HALT.
